Microsoft takes legal action against infostealer Lumma

Microsoft says a US court gave it the green light to disrupt 2,300 websites critical to Lumma Stealer’s operations.

Tech giant Microsoft says it has taken legal action against the information-stealing malware Lumma Stealer and has blocked thousands of websites related to the software.

Microsoft said in a May 21 blog post that a federal court in Georgia allowed the firm’s digital crimes unit to take down, block or suspend nearly 2,300 websites critical to Lumma’s operations, and it has collaborated with local and international law enforcement agencies to dismantle the project’s infrastructure.

The company said the US Department of Justice seized Lumma’s central command structure and disrupted marketplaces where the tool was sold to other cybercriminals.
